Intel's Xeon 6 processors optimize AI and edge workloads

nextplatform.com

Intel's Xeon 6 processors offer Performance-core (P-core) for AI and HPC workloads and Efficiency-core (E-core) for edge and IoT devices. The chips, built on 5nm technology, provide 2.4x performance-per-watt and 2.5x better rack density. P-cores support LLMs with up to 70 billion parameters and increase Vector DB throughput by 2.35 times. Enterprises can achieve significant power savings by replacing older systems with fewer Xeon 6-powered servers.
